100 Star Systems. This has been the holy grail for Star Citizen since it was originally promised all the way back in November of 2012. The first (and so far the only) star system to make it into the game was Stanton, this was upgraded to include landable worlds in 2017. Since then, the wait for new star systems continues, with the second ever star system - Pyro - scheduled for a potential 2023 release.

100 Star Systems then, feels like it will be a million years away. Yet, does that even matter – and are 100 star systems really needed?
